MEDTRONIC ANNOUNCES EXPIRATION AND RESULTS OF ITS EXCHANGE OFFER FOR ITS
CONTINGENT CONVERTIBLE DEBENTURES

Minneapolis, Jan. 24, 2005 — Medtronic, Inc. (NYSE: MDT) announced today that it has completed its offer to exchange $1,000 principal amount of its new 1.25 percent Contingent Convertible Debentures, Series B due 2021 (the “New Debentures”), and an exchange fee of $2.50 per $1,000 principal amount of New Debentures, for each $1,000 principal amount of its outstanding 1.25 percent Contingent Convertible Debentures due 2021 (the “Old Debentures”). An aggregate of up to $1,973,146,000 principal amount of New Debentures was available for exchange for up to a like amount of Old Debentures. The exchange offer expired at 5 P.M., New York City time, on Jan. 21, 2005.

As of the expiration of the exchange offer, approximately $1,928,188,000 aggregate principal amount of Old Debentures, representing approximately 97.7 percent of the total principal amount of Old Debentures outstanding, had been tendered in exchange for an equal principal amount of New Debentures and the exchange fee. All Old Debentures that were properly tendered have been accepted for exchange. The settlement and exchange of New Debentures and payment of the exchange fee for Old Debentures is being made promptly. Following the consummation of the exchange offer, approximately $44,958,000 aggregate principal amount of Old Debentures remain outstanding.

A registration statement relating to the New Debentures was filed with the Securities and Exchange Commission and has been declared effective.
